Alpha Fight

When someone wants to challenge the alpha they can fight for dominance. The alpha cannot refuse a fight but usually scares the challengers to back down or hunt them away. The fight is held on a starless night, preferably s new moon symbol for a new alpha or new secure rule. The fight is only between the two wolves and it cannot be intervened by anyone else. On the alphas part it’s a fight till death or victory, he cannot give up. The challenger can back out if he wants to but may also fight till death if he doesn’t kill the alpha and turns out victorious. An old alpha might give up the pack to a challenger but he cannot refuse a fight to show who deserves to be alpha. It’s often fought in wolf form but modern ways might be human or both forms. That is established before the fight though, making the rules clear.

Execution

The challenger must challenge the alpha and he has to accept. The fight is arranged and the whole pack are there but cannot intervene in the fight. It goes on until death, defeat or victory is established. The alpha cannot back down if he doesn’t submit willingly, otherwise he has to fight for it. The fight is often in wolf form but that is decided before the fight takes place.

Components and tools

The new moon and clear night sky allows the Moon Goddess to observe but not intervene in the justice, she is said to be to soft hearted. The new moon is also a symbol for the newly established power that will be proved that night with the fight.

Participants

The alpha that is challenged and the challenger is the main roles, they are going to carry out the fight for the alpha rank. Outlay males of course, more violent in nature. The whole pack is there to judge the fight to make it fair and witness to alpha determine his power, new or old.

Observance

The ceremony can be observed during cloudless nights, preferably during fullmoon. Newly mated males are often after the alpha position and safety of his mate and coming pups so the mating season and the months following might be full of challenges.
